Taiwan Fertilizer Corporation Invests in Slow-Release Fertilizers for a Green Agricultural Future, Striving to Halve Fertilizer Usage by 2050

Reported 9 months ago

Taiwan Fertilizer Corporation (Taiwan Fertilizer) recently announced its full commitment to the development of slow-release fertilizers as part of the initiative to reduce fertilizer usage by half by 2050. Through the use of 'Offering Force Fertilizer No. 1' on highland cabbage cultivation, the company has successfully reduced chemical fertilizer usage and demonstrated significant yield improvements. The Chairman of Taiwan Fertilizer, Li Sun-Rong, has spearheaded various environmentally-friendly initiatives, including transitioning to low-carbon ammonia production, promoting slow-release fertilizers, and supporting a greener agriculture industry. This transformation not only reduces the environmental impact of chemical fertilizers on soil and water quality, but also benefits farmers by lowering labor and fertilizer costs, ultimately achieving a win-win situation for farmers, shareholders, and the company.
